Student choirs from the United States are taking part in an extensive exchange program in China, part of President Xi Jinping's 2023 pledge to welcome 50,000 American students over the next five years.
On July 14, the young singers visited the National Centre for the Performing Arts and rehearsed with students from Zhengding Middle School, bringing China's classic folk song "Mo Li Hua" (Jasmine Flower) to life in the concert hall.
